Transaction aeb886d407051260ebb2f2376fcddfff5fb2cf87e4fc4827a1e14f11362c144d

1 Input
2 Outputs
  • aeb886d407051260ebb2f2376fcddfff5fb2cf87e4fc4827a1e14f11362c144d:0
  • value  64901129
    address  1DiWDE7ZXbfZ7wX1KRwZGRQr2KrjTdbAnr
  • aeb886d407051260ebb2f2376fcddfff5fb2cf87e4fc4827a1e14f11362c144d:1
  • value  5545089
    address  17Agdvw787HULrsVFLHuJ8PTkjDmPa6vG3